When you’re preparing an RFQ for laser cut components, for a sheet laser or tube laser , the more complete your documentation is, the better it is. This allows our team to understand the full scope of your job, quote it properly, and reduces the chance of misunderstandings that may delay production.
Basics
Start with the very basics. Every RFQ should include;
- your company name
- contact information
- date the quote is needed
- Quantity of each part you will buy per release
- If on going work expected annual volume (be realistic)
- Your desired lead time especially if this is a one-time job
- Complete drawing package. For quotes ideally as a PDF.
- Models do have tolerances
- Make sure your tolerances are appropriate to your needs.
- Let us know if you have 3D models (we assume you do today)
- Any special specifications

Details
The heart of the RFQ is the technical information. Include 2D drawings, and clearly labeled dimensions. Formats like pdf, DXF, and DWG, are preferred. Tolerances establish cost so make sure to include them and they are correct for your parts.
When requesting sheet laser or tube laser services, it’s important to note that Seaborn Manufacturing uses state of the art machinery. If assembly is part of your order, or if you need hardware inserted ie. (clinch nuts or PEMs), welding, or powder coating, include that in the RFQ.
Quantity
Quantity plays a major role in quoting. Tell us if this is a one-time order, or ongoing production work. The quantity of parts you buy, especially per release has a major effect on pricing. If you need quotes for different quantities (like 10, 25, and 100), list those.

Closing
If there is a point you’re not sure about, ask for feedback in your RFQ. Our team has decades of experience in sheet metal fabrication and can suggest small changes that will reduce costs. For a basic example, small changes to hole sizes, like a small slot, or fastener choice can make a big difference in how efficiently your parts can be fabricated and assembled.
Always let us know upfront if you have any certifications or compliance requirements in your RFQ. Does your part need to meet CSA metal fusion standards, be RoHS compliant, or other regulations?
